Latest on California wildfires: –94 buildings, including 40 homes, destroyed in Northern California wine country; 80,000 buildings threatened –Tens of thousands of people ordered to evacuate as fire spreads on west side of Los Angeles

Firefighters try to hose down flames as homes burn in the Getty fire area along Tigertail Road, Monday, Oct. 28, 2019, in Los Angeles.

The fire that broke out last week amid Sonoma County’s vineyards and wineries north of San Francisco grew to at least 103 square miles , destroying 94 buildings, including 40 homes, and threatening 80,000 more structures, authorities said. Nearly 200,000 people were under evacuation orders, mostly from the city of Santa Rosa.

Los Angeles Lakers star LeBron James tweeted that he and his family had to evacuate their home in the city’s exclusive Brentwood section. There was no immediate word on its fate. Mount St. Mary’s University evacuated 450 students from its Chalon campus near the Getty Center arts and cultural complex. The Getty was built with special fire protection features, and Los Angeles fire Capt. Erik Scott said it was not threatened.
